Our children are increasingly met with challenges in a world that views everything
as relative with no absolute truths. The one truth that gives salvation can also
help our children to cope with everyday living. Children today more than ever
need the support of a safe nurturing environment. They need a place they can feel
free to express and explore their faith. They need a Christian worldview.
In "The Purpose Driven Life"
Rick Warren uses scripture to support his tenant that one of our five purposes for being
on this earth is "You Were Formed for God's Family." Our local church
is one form of God's family. For adolescents, the importance of peers in their lives is a
given. Parents have the responsibility to help their children develop a good moral character. When
these students are brought together in the Christian school setting, there is the opportunity
for what retired Brewster Academy headmaster, David Smith calls the "good kid factor." A Christian school
setting offers the opportunity for so much more than
a school; it represents an important part of God's family for today's Christian youth.
